Inside the Factory: Deconstructing Veev’s High-Tech System

Veev’s core technology is all about fully closed, pre-inspected wall panels. These panels arrive on-site with all mechanical, electrical, and plumbing already installed.

They use light-gauge steel framing and a high-performance surface (HPS) instead of traditional wood and drywall. Why? Steel is more durable and resistant to pests and weather.

HPS offers better insulation and longevity.

Now, let’s talk about the ‘digital twin.’ It’s a complete virtual model of the home that guides the automated manufacturing process. This eliminates guesswork and ensures everything fits perfectly. Think of it like an assembly line for consumer electronics—precision and repeatability are key.

Paying the Toll: The Financial and Market Headwinds Veev Faced

Veev’s shutdown boils down to one primary reason: the immense capital burn required to build and operate their advanced manufacturing facilities.

Think of it like building a massive, state-of-the-art factory. It’s not just about the initial cost; it’s the ongoing expenses that can drain your resources.

  1. The macroeconomic environment played a significant role.
  2. Rising interest rates in 2022-2023 crippled the housing market.
  3. Venture capital funding dried up.

These factors created a perfect storm. The housing market, already under pressure, saw a sharp decline in demand. For Veev, this meant fewer projects and less revenue. veev maut

Adding to the complexity was Veev’s vertical integration. They controlled everything from design and manufacturing to on-site assembly. This model, while ensuring quality, lacked the flexibility to adapt when market demand suddenly slowed down.

Technology alone is not enough. A resilient business model that can withstand market cycles is just as crucial as the innovation itself.

The perils of hyper-growth are real. Veev’s rapid expansion and fundraising created immense pressure to scale before the model was fully de-risked.

One key takeaway for the industry is the potential in hybrid models. Companies might do better by perfecting one part of the process, like panel manufacturing, and partnering with others. This approach can help avoid the pitfalls of trying to do everything at once.

Veev’s failure doesn’t invalidate the mission of proptech. Instead, it provides an expensive but valuable roadmap of pitfalls to avoid. Specific technologies, such as their integrated wall systems, will likely be adopted and refined by other companies in the space.
